#a1d679 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#a1d679 is composed of 63.1% red, 83.9%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 16.1% black. It has a hue angle of 94.2 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 65.7%. #a1d679 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ff2 with #43ad00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

● #a1d679 color description : Slightly desaturated green.
The hexadecimal color #a1d679 has RGB values of R:161, G:214,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.16. Its decimal value is 10606201.
